Insights into Minerals Technologies's Greenhouse Gas Emissions Pathways

As of 2022, Minerals Technologies has set greenhouse gas (GHG) emissions reduction targets that cover its operational emissions (Scope 1 and 2), but not its value chain emissions (Scope 3). This means its reduction efforts currently focus on direct and purchased energy emissions.a

Does Minerals Technologies have a target to reduce the emissions from its operations?

As of 2022, Minerals Technologies has set a target to reduce its operational greenhouse gas (GHG) emissions, specifically those from Scope 1 and Scope 2 sources.a

Minerals Technologies's most ambitious operational target is to reduce these emissions by 40% by 2025, compared to a baseline of 154,573 Metric Tonnes of CO2 equivalent (mtCO2e) in 2018.a

As of 2022, Minerals Technologies is on track to meet its operational emissions reduction target, having achieved 61.5% of the planned reduction.a
